Look-alike desk: poisons vs poisson

A purely visual mix-up. poisons (\pwa.zɔ̃\) and poisson (\pwa.sɔ̃\) are said differently, so reading them aloud is the quickest way to catch the wrong one. On the page they stay close: they are an anagram pair: the same letters reordered. Can "poisons" and "poisson" be used interchangeably?
No. They are said differently (\pwa.zɔ̃\ versus \pwa.sɔ̃\) and carry different meanings; reading the sentence aloud is usually enough to catch the wrong one.
Which is more common, "poisons" or "poisson"?
"poisson" is the more common of the two: it sits at frequency rank #2,589 in our French list, against #29,912 for "poisons". That is a wide gap, so in ordinary text the rarer spelling is the one worth double-checking.
